Although Drake has seemingly ignored Rick Ross since the two traded shots on social media a couple of weeks ago, the MMG Boss is still keeping his foot on the neck of the most popular artist in hip-hop, recently releasing the music video for, “Champagne Moments.”

When the two were going at it on social media, one of the hot topics was who has more money and the size of their massive mansions.

With that spirit in mind, let’s compare the two mansions, compare their two mansions, “The Embassy” vs “The Promised Land,” and decide once and for all who has the nicer pad.

Let’s start with Drake’s home in Bridle Path, Toronto, “The Embassy.” The massive property was completed in the spring of 2020 and is 50,000 square feet. It’s an extravagant home meant for the most popular rapper in the genre.

Let us move on to Rick Ross’ huge mansion outside of Atlanta, Ga., “The Promised Land.” Once owned by heavyweight boxing champion Evander Holyfield, the home is 45,000 square feet and has 109 rooms, 12 bedrooms, and 21 bathrooms. Does it stand up to Drake’s pad?
